Transaction aaef7f430770e1b868c4cee9659c79975c6e4b17eb8c07885489e48ecd109959

block
74099c3e1bc4e50a8244a0f893ffe8137843f4a95e11ad9c7bade7295fec66ef

1 Input

22 Outputs